Summary

Dynatrace has introduced a new set of fully integrated, worldwide, multi-cloud, and high-availability public locations for HTTP monitoring as part of its Digital Experience Monitoring. This development allows users to detect regional issues and ensure applications meet service level agreements by providing a comprehensive outside-in view of application performance from various global locations. The HTTP monitors can be created directly via the Dynatrace web UI or API, removing the necessity for private deployments. These monitors offer unique features such as full integration with the Dynatrace platform, enabling the comparison of synthetic and real traffic, automated SLA/SLO monitoring, and execution of complex transactions via scripting. The monitors support various authentication methods and are designed to handle all endpoints, including APIs and microservices, with capabilities for pre- and post-execution scripting. Dynatrace plans to enhance this offering further by expanding public locations and improving access to execution details to better serve its users' monitoring needs.
